Understanding Profit Margin
What are the profit margins?
Profit margin refers to the difference between a company’s total revenues and its expenses. It is expressed as a percentage and is a clear indicator of how well a business is performing financially. There are three primary types of profit margin:
-
gross profit margin: This is the difference between sales and cost of goods sold (COGS). It shows how much money you make after covering production costs.
[
\text{Gross Profit Margin} = \left(\frac{\text{Revenue} – \text{COGS}}{\text{Revenue}}\right) \times 100
] -
operating profit margin: This margin accounts for operating expenses and is an important indicator of operating efficiency.
[
\text{Operating Profit Margin} = \left(\frac{\text{Operating Income}}{\text{Revenue}}\right) \times 100
] -
net profit margin: It is the most comprehensive measure of profit taking into account all expenses, taxes and interest.
[
\text{Net Profit Margin} = \left(\frac{\text{Net Income}}{\text{Revenue}}\right) \times 100
]
By focusing on improving these margins, businesses can optimize their performance and invest more in growth initiatives.

Implementing Online Tools Effectively
Determine your needs
Before selecting any online tool, it is essential to analyze your business needs. Identify the pain points, bottlenecks, and inefficiencies you want to address. This can guide you in narrowing down the best tools to incorporate into your operational workflow.
integrate systems
Choose tools that can easily integrate with your existing systems to avoid compatibility issues. Many software solutions offer API integration or built-in connectors to streamline data flow between platforms.
train your team
Adoption is essential for the success of any new tool. Provide your team with the necessary training and resources, ensuring they can use these tools effectively in their daily work.
Monitor and measure performance
Set KPIs and regularly analyze the performance of the adopted tools. Continuous monitoring can help identify areas for further improvement and ensure that the equipment is contributing positively to your profit margin.
stay updated
The digital landscape is constantly evolving. Regularly review the latest offers and updates to online tools to ensure you are taking advantage of the best options available to maximize your earnings.
